San Diego California Notice of Unsafe Condition or Activity is an official document that aims to highlight and address any hazardous situation or activity that may pose a threat to public safety within the city of San Diego, California. It serves as a vital tool for residents, government agencies, and stakeholders to report and rectify unsafe conditions promptly. The San Diego California Notice of Unsafe Condition or Activity covers various types of hazardous situations, including but not limited to: 1. Road Hazards: This category includes reporting dangerous road conditions such as potholes, damaged guardrails, malfunctioning traffic signals, and hazardous debris that pose a risk to motorists, bicyclists, and pedestrians. 2. Structural Hazards: These notices involve alerting relevant authorities about buildings or infrastructures that show signs of damage, instability, or neglect, like cracked walls, crumbling foundations, or compromised structures that may endanger people's safety. 3. Environmental Hazards: This category addresses concerns related to the environment, such as reporting oil or chemical spills, illegal dumping of hazardous materials, pollution in water bodies, or any activities causing potential harm to flora and fauna. 4. Public Health Hazards: Notices filed under this category focus on health-related risks, including unsanitary conditions in public facilities, poor waste management practices, improper food handling, and infestations that might jeopardize the well-being of the community. 5. Workplace Hazards: This category pertains to unsafe work environments reported by employees or concerned individuals. It can encompass issues like insufficient safety measures, lack of protective equipment, hazardous materials mishandling, or improper protocols that could result in accidents or injuries. The San Diego California Notice of Unsafe Condition or Activity plays a crucial role in maintaining the overall safety and well-being of residents, visitors, and the environment. Reporting potential hazards promptly ensures that appropriate actions are taken by relevant authorities, minimizing the risks associated with unsafe conditions and activities.
